I am running chromium in kiosk mode on debian 3.8.13 using command line:

chromium  --app=http://localhost --kiosk --disable-pinch 
--disable-touch-drag-drop --disable-touch-editing 
--touch-selection-strategy=direction


I have noticed that it's memory usage continues to grow. I don't suspect 
memory leak (at least not at rate I see) as when using standalone (remote) 
browser and profiling I don't see this growth. I suspect this is due to 
garbage collection not being called as it is not hitting memory ceiling.


Does anyone know if one can limit memory usage (setting a cap) like you'd 
do with java or node (using ----max_old_space_size).
